WebA CGM works through a tiny sensor inserted under your skin, usually on your belly or arm. The sensor measures your interstitial glucose level, which is the glucose found in the fluid between the cells. The sensor tests glucose every few minutes. A transmitter wirelessly sends the information to a monitor. The monitor may be part of an insulin ... WebSep 4, 2024 · Recently, the use of contin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) has provided new measures for assessing glucose control beyond HbA 1c and even in real time ( 4 ). Consensus guidelines recommend keeping CGM values >70% of time in range (TIR) of 3.9–10 mmol/L because they correspond to an HbA 1c level <53 mmol/mol (7%) ( 5 ).

In pregnant women with type 1 diabetes, TIR can be used as a marker to promote a safe but rapid improvement in blood glucose levels. The target for TIR remains at least 70%, but the range is narrowed to 3.5–7.8 mmol/L. c# online course with certification https://families4ever.org

WebOct 27, 2024 · The following statistics are applicable for CGM data: GMI (Glucose Management Indicator): Previously known as the estimated A1C, the GMI value is based off the average BG reading. Please note: At least 12 days of active CGM time is needed over a three month span in order to calculate GMI. Click here to learn more about GMI! WebJun 14, 2024 · The target of 70 mg/dL to 180 mg/dL should be maintained at least 70% of the time. CGM users should allow low blood glucose levels of at least 70 mg/dL for less than 4% of the day, or about 1 hour ...
